Abstract

The embodiment of the application discloses an information generation method and device. One embodiment of the method comprises: selecting an answer meeting a preset first condition from an answer set of a target question, and determining the selected answer as the target answer, wherein the preset first condition is used for judging whether the answer is matched with the target question or not, and the answer in the answer set corresponds to a user identifier; determining a user identifier corresponding to the target answer as a target user identifier, and sending a first notification to a target terminal corresponding to the target user identifier, wherein the target terminal generates and displays a first notification display interface in response to receiving the first notification, and the first notification is used for indicating that the target answer meets a preset first condition. This embodiment provides a new way of information generation.

Background
With the development of computer technology and internet technology, users can obtain increasingly rich and diverse information through electronic equipment. On the other hand, the information that the item providing platform can provide is also increasingly diverse.
For example, a user may ask a question for an item. The item provisioning platform may distribute the problem to users who may have used the item. A user who may have used the item may provide an answer. The item-providing platform may return the received answers to the user who presented the question. Of course, the questions and answers may also be displayed on the display page of the article, so as to provide reference for a wider range of users.

With continued reference to FIG. 2, a flow 200 of one embodiment of an information generation method according to the present application is shown. The information generation method comprises the following steps:
step 201, selecting an answer meeting a preset first condition from an answer set of the target question, and determining the selected answer as the target answer.
In this embodiment, an executing entity (for example, the server shown in fig. 1) of the information generating method may select an answer satisfying a preset first condition from an answer set of the target question, and determine the selected answer as the target answer.
Here, the preset first condition is used to determine whether the answer matches the target question.
Here, the specific content of the preset first condition may be set according to actual situations, and is not limited herein.
Here, the target question may be any question posed by the user. The answers in the answer set may be answers given by any user to the target question.
Here, the answers in the answer set correspond to user identifications. The user identifier corresponding to the answer may indicate the user who gave the answer.
Optionally, the target question corresponds to a target item identifier. The target problem may be a problem raised for the target item identification. The answers in the answer set are given by the user who purchased the target item.
Step 202, determining the user identifier corresponding to the target answer as a target user identifier, and sending a first notification to a target terminal corresponding to the target user identifier.
In this embodiment, the execution main body may determine the user identifier corresponding to the target answer as a target user identifier, and send a first notification to a target terminal corresponding to the target user identifier.
Here, the target subscriber identity may correspond to one or at least two target terminals.
Here, the target terminal may generate and present a first notification presentation interface in response to receiving the first notification.
Here, the first notification may indicate that the target answer satisfies a preset first condition.
Here, the first notification presentation interface may be used to present the first notification. The presentation of the first notification may be the original content of the presentation of the first notification, may be the similar content of the presentation of the first notification, or may be information indicating the content of the first notification.
As an example, the first notification presentation interface may dynamically present a balloon image indicating the content of the first notification (the answer is scored as a valid answer).
As an example, the target terminal may generate a first notification presentation interface in response to receiving the first notification. The first notification presentation interface may provide the user with information that the target answer satisfies a preset first condition, for example, the target terminal may present a word of "your answer is evaluated as the best answer", and feedback the user about the relevant condition of the target answer.
Continuing to refer to fig. 3 is a schematic diagram of an application scenario of the information generation method according to the present embodiment. The method comprises the following specific steps:
first, a first user may use the first terminal 301 to send a target question 305 "is this shampoo good? ".
Then, the server 302 may transmit the target question 305 "is this shampoo good? ".
The second terminal may then return a second answer 306 "good" to the server given by the second user. The third terminal may return a third answer 307 "not used, not known" given by the third user.
Then, the server can determine the second answer and the third answer as an answer set of the target question; then, selecting an answer meeting a preset first condition from the answer set, for example, selecting a second answer "good for use"; then, the server may determine the second answer as the target answer.
The server may then send a first notification 308, such as a "valid answer," to a second terminal used by a second user who presented the target answer.
Finally, the terminal may generate and present a first notification presentation interface "your answer is rated as a valid answer" in response to receiving the first notification. As an example, please refer to fig. 3B, which shows an interface of the terminal presenting the first notification presentation interface, in which a typeface of "your answer is evaluated as a valid answer" may be included. The first notification presentation interface may further include the above-mentioned goal question "is this shampoo good? ", the second answer" good "and the third answer" not yet used, unknown ".
In the method shown in this embodiment, an answer meeting a preset first condition is selected from an answer set of a target question, and the selected answer is determined as a target answer; then, sending a first notice to a terminal corresponding to a user giving a target answer; finally, the terminal can respond to the received first notice to generate and display a first notice display interface; thus, technical effects may include at least:
first, new presentation information is provided.
Second, information can be fed back to the user in time. For a user giving a target answer, if the answer given by the user meets a first preset condition, the relevant condition of the target answer can be fed back to the user in time through the first notification and the first notification display interface. Furthermore, positive influence can be generated on the answers given by the participation of the user, and the participation degree of the user on the question and answer activities is improved.

In some embodiments, the preset first condition may include, but is not limited to, at least one of: predefining feedback information greater than a preset number threshold; the answer is output by the judgment model.
Here, the predefined feedback information may be feedback information of any user with respect to the answer.
As an example, a like control may be presented in association with the answer, and any user-triggered like control may generate predefined feedback information. The terminal may send predefined feedback information to the server.
It should be noted that, the answer is selected by using the predefined feedback information, and the judgment of the user on the answer can be fully utilized to select the answer by collecting the opinions of the user.
Here, the above judgment model output includes a question and answer set. The output of the judgment model is the answer selected from the answer set.
It is understood that the judgment model may select an answer from the answer set and output the selected answer for the question.
It should be noted that, the answer selection using the judgment model may provide for the answer selection without the help of user feedback.
In some embodiments, the above judgment model may be obtained by: acquiring a first sample set; and training the first initial model by using the first sample set to obtain a judgment model.
Here, the first initial model may be of various structures, and by way of example, the first initial model may include, but is not limited to: convolutional neural networks, cyclic neural networks, and the like.
In some embodiments, the first initial model may include a feature extraction layer, an output layer, and at least one of: a Factorization Machine (FM) and a convolutional neural network. Here, the output of the feature extraction layer is connected with the input of the factorization machine and/or the input of the convolutional neural network; the output of the factorizer and/or the output of the convolutional neural network is connected to the input of the output layer.
As an example, the input of the feature extraction layer is a first question vector and a first answer vector, and the output of the feature extraction layer is a second question vector and a second answer vector; the second question vector and the second answer vector may be directed to a factorizer and/or a convolutional neural network; the output of the factoring machine is the second question vector and the third answer vector, and/or the output of the convolutional neural network is the second question vector and the fourth answer vector.
As an example, if the first initial model includes a factorization machine and a convolutional neural network, the third answer vector and the fourth answer vector may be spliced to be a fifth answer vector, and the fifth answer vector and the second question vector are input to the output layer, and the output layer outputs an answer identifier corresponding to one of the first answer vectors input to the feature input layer.
Here, the number of the first answer vectors may be one or at least two.
It can be understood that the factorization machine and the convolutional neural network can be trained jointly or separately; can be used in combination or separately.
Here, the first sample in the first sample set may include a first training question and a first training answer set, the first training question being associated with a first labeled answer, and the first training answer set including the first labeled answer.
As an example, the training process of the first initial model is briefly as follows: and importing the first training question and the first training answer set in the first sample into a first initial model, and outputting the answer by the first initial model. And comparing the answer output by the first initial model with the first labeled answer. If the comparison result indicates inconsistency, adjusting parameters in the first initial model; if the comparison result indicates agreement, the parameters in the first initial model are not adjusted.
In some embodiments, the feature extraction layer may include word segmentation, and when the word segmentation is performed, a specified word bank may be used, where the specified word bank may be a word bank provided by an online object interaction scenario. Therefore, word segmentation can be more accurate.
In some embodiments, the feature extraction layer may use a sliding window, and the length of the sliding window may be set according to actual conditions. Therefore, the context can be referred to, and the accuracy of feature extraction can be improved.
In some embodiments, please refer to fig. 5, which illustrates an exemplary generation flow 500 of the first sample. The process 500 may include:
step 501, a second sample set is obtained.
Here, the second sample may include a second training question and a second use answer set, the second training answer being associated with the second labeled answer.
Here, the second annotation answer is annotated by a human.
Step 502, training the second initial model by using the second sample set to obtain a sample classification model.
Here, the sample classification model is used to characterize the relationship between both the question and the answer and the degree of matching.
That is, the input of the sample classification model includes a question and an answer, and the output of the sample classification model is a degree of matching between the question and the answer.
Here, the second initial model may be of various structures, and by way of example, the second initial model may include, but is not limited to: convolutional neural networks, cyclic neural networks, and the like.
Step 503, obtaining a third sample set, and importing the third sample set into the sample classification model to generate matching degrees of the question and each answer.
Here, the third sample may include a third question and a third answer set. It is to be appreciated that the third question in the third sample, no associated answers, are associated. The third sample may be a sample that needs to be labeled.
Step 504, according to the matching degree, a third answer is selected from a third answer set of the third sample, and the selected third answer and the question in the third sample are determined as a fourth sample.
In some embodiments, a third answer greater than a preset first matching degree threshold may be selected to generate a positive sample; a third answer that is less than a preset second matching degree threshold may be selected to generate a negative sample. The first threshold of degree of match may be greater than the second threshold of degree of match.
And 505, generating a first sample set based on the fourth sample.
The sample classification model is trained according to the second sample labeled manually; and introducing the third sample which is not labeled into the sample classification model, selecting a third answer from a third answer set of the third sample according to the matching degree given by the sample classification model, and reducing the number of the selected third answers relative to the number of the answer sets, wherein the answers in each fourth sample are correspondingly reduced. Therefore, the invalid data volume of the fourth sample can be reduced, and the training speed and the training accuracy can be improved by adopting the first sample set generated based on the fourth sample for training.
In some embodiments, the determined one or more fourth samples may be determined as the first set of samples.
In some embodiments, step 505 may include: sending the fourth sample to a labeling terminal, wherein the labeling terminal is a terminal used by a labeling person, and the labeling terminal returns a fifth sample selected from the fourth sample by the labeling person; and determining the second sample set and the received fifth sample as the first sample set.
It should be noted that, the fourth sample screened by the sample classification model is sent to the labeling terminal, so that on one hand, a labeling person can select the fourth sample, and the accuracy of the selected sample is improved; on the other hand, the answers in the screened fourth sample are greatly reduced compared with those in the third sample, and the workload of the labeling personnel can be reduced. Thereby, a large number of labeled training samples can be obtained in a short time.
